Accutane is an incredibly powerful anti-acne medication used to treat inflammatory acne. Accutane, also recognized as isotretinoin, is a retinoid made from a form of Vitamin A. Its acne-fighting properties had been discovered by accident in 1979 by National Institutes of Health researchers studying skin cell disorders. It’s been on the US marketplace since 1982, and inexpensive generic Accutane has been available since 2002. Over 2 million folks have taken the oral acne prescription medication.  Ninety-five percent of them have seen an improvement in their acne, with most of them successfully “cured”. 

The typical patient will want to take isotretinoin for four to six months, after which he or she need to see improvement that lasts for years.  Taking it with food increases its effectiveness. The acne might get worse within the 1st few days, and it may be one or two months just before patients notice the full benefits of the acne medication. 

Isotretinoin works by dramatically reducing the size of the skin’s oil glands, greatly decreasing the skin’s oil production. It also has anti-inflammatory properties.  This drying effect can lead to side effects in some users, such as dry skin, chapped lips, rashes, and nosebleeds as a result of dry nasal passages.  Like all powerful medications, isotretinoin need to only be taken under a doctor’s supervision. As the medication is derived from vitamin A, it’s crucial not to take extra vitamin A supplements whilst you are taking Accutane or generic Accutane.  And never take prescription acne medication if you are pregnant or may possibly turn out to be pregnant.
